MassExtendRenewalDateRequest
The request body that contains subscription-renewal-extension data to apply for all eligible active subscribers.
Declaration
object MassExtendRenewalDateRequestProperties
| Name | Type | Description |
|---|---|---|
requestIdentifier | requestIdentifier | Required. A string that contains a one-time |
extendByDays | extendByDays | Required. The number of days to extend the subscription renewal date. |
extendReasonCode | extendReasonCode | Required. The reason code for the subscription-renewal-date extension. |
productId | productId | Required. The product identifier of the auto-renewable subscription that you’re requesting the renewal-date extension for. |
storefrontCountryCodes | storefrontCountryCodes | A list of storefront country codes you provide to limit the storefronts that are eligible to receive the subscription-renewal-date extension. Omit this list to request the subscription-renewal-date extension in all storefronts. |
Mentioned in
Discussion
This request body applies to the Extend Subscription Renewal Dates for All Active Subscribers endpoint.
The requestIdentifier uniquely identifies this request. Use the same requestIdentifier in the following APIs :
The Get Status of Subscription Renewal Date Extensions endpoint
The summary object in App Store Server Notifications.
For more information, see Extending the renewal date for auto-renewable subscriptions.
Topics
Data types
See Also
Subscription-renewal-date extension
Extending the renewal date for auto-renewable subscriptionsExtend a Subscription Renewal DateExtend Subscription Renewal Dates for All Active SubscribersGet Status of Subscription Renewal Date ExtensionsExtendRenewalDateRequestExtendRenewalDateResponseMassExtendRenewalDateResponseMassExtendRenewalDateStatusResponse